With SPF on the face, if you get breakouts it's usually because it's not removed properly
It's designed to stay on so you often need an oil based cleanser to break it down

I would (if you can tolerate it) use a cleansing balm and a hot flannel, and then wash it off with (this pains me!) soap or something like cerave foaming cleanser to make sure it's all off
If you wanted a change from soap then cerave do a cleansing bar

For body, you could try a couple of things
Bioderma shower oil instead of shower gel
Nivea in shower moisturiser - you put it on wet skin in the shower then dry yourself as usual
Sanctuary did a great one but discontinued it and I've only seen it in TK maxx (it's a clear gel and smells of watermelon)

For face moisturiser, stick with the biore or if you need moisture then maybe neutrogena hydro boost I think it's called which is more of a gel
